Core Configuration
| GeForce GTX 1650 SUPER | | GeForce GTX 580 | |
---|
GPU Name | TU116 () | vs | GF110 (GF110-375-A1) |
Fab Process | 12 nm | vs | 40 nm |
Die Size | 284 mm² | vs | 520 mm² |
Transistors | 6,600 million | vs | 3,000 million |
Shaders | 1280 | vs | 512 |
Compute Units | 20 | vs | 16 |
Core clock | 1530 MHz | vs | 772 MHz |
ROPs | 32 | vs | 48 |
TMUs | 80 | vs | 64 |
Memory Configuration
| GeForce GTX 1650 SUPER | | GeForce GTX 580 | |
---|
Memory Type | GDDR6 | vs | GDDR5 |
Bus Width | 128 bit | vs | 384 bit |
Memory Speed | 1500 MHz
12000 MHz effective | vs | 1002 MHz
4008 MHz effective |
Memory Size | 4096 Mb | vs | 1536 Mb |
Additional details
| GeForce GTX 1650 SUPER | | GeForce GTX 580 | |
---|
TDP | 100 watts | vs | 244 watts |
Release Date | 22 Nov 2019 | vs | 9 Nov 2010 |
